Connecting the app to existing systems may be possible where suitable interfaces and permissions exist. Start by defining which system owns each item of data and what should happen when an operation changes or fails.

How can duplicate customer records be avoided?

Choose a customer reference and an account-matching rule. Do not identify people by name alone. Define how email changes, incomplete data and records needing manual reconciliation are handled.

Which journey should be designed first?

Choose a complete operation, such as booking, payment confirmation and document retrieval. Identify the events authorising each step. A response displayed on a phone should not be the sole evidence that the responsible system completed the operation.

What if an external service fails?

The app should show an understandable state and make recovery traceable. Define safe retries, diagnostic records and staff exceptions. Test interruptions midway through the workflow so a second attempt does not create another booking or charge.
